Day
3-
DOUGGA (BL)
After breakfast at the hotel, we start our full day to
Dougga: A Numidian city, mentioned in the 4th century B.C. by Diodorus
the Sicilian as Tocai, tukka was from the 2nd to 1st century B.C. one
of the residences of the Massyle Kings (MASSINISSA, MICIPSA,JUGURTHA).
In
Roman times the municipal land was split into two parts; the Numidian
city, and a pagus (rural area) under the authority of Carthage, Whole
again, thugga was a municipium in 205 and honorary colonia in 261. With
some 5,000 residents, thugga had a municipal bourgeoisie which endowed
her with a number of rich monuments.
The
monuments are incredibly well preserved, allowing us to imagine the
infrastructure this small Proconsular town possessed: 12 temples, 3
of which were transformed into churches in the 4th Century , 3 Roman
baths, numerous fountains, aqueducts and more. Thugga slowly lost its
glory, though it still enjoyed brief periods of revival in the 3rd,
the 4th and 6th centuries (Byzantine fortress) .
Though
it was never deserted, archaeological research required the removal
of its residents to a new Dougga lying below classical thugga.We'll

Day 8 - MARRAKECH- Complimentary HOME HOSTED DINNER (BD)
There is much to see in this great city which Winston Churchill called
"the most beautiful place in the world at sunset." Grab your
guidebook and explore! The top sights that you may wish to explore
on your own:
include the stately Koutoubia Minaret, the hidden tombs
of the Saadian dynasty, the Menara pavilion and gardens, the
ruins of sprawling Badi Palace, the Bahia Palace Museum,
the Ben Yousef medersa, and the Koubba (chapel) of
el-Ba'adiyn.
Not to forget Marrakech's fabulous medieval souk (bazaar)? Penetrating
the labyrinthine souk, you'll see some of the age-old guilds at work,
including the dyers and tanners. Save an hour--and bring your camera--for
famous Djemaa el-Fna square with its circus atmosphere of itinerant
dancers, jugglers, acrobats, storytellers, soothsayers, snake charmers,
medicine men and public scribes. Find a cozy bistro for lunch, and perhaps
an elegant restaurant for dinner--it's all up to you.

Chaouen means the peaks and Chef means look, Chefchaouen is look at
the peaks ).
Chefchaouen
: This delightful town in the Rif Mountains is a favourite with travellers
for obvious reasons, the air is cool and clear, the people are noticeably
more relaxed than in tangier and Tetouen. Founded by Moulay Ali Ben
Rachid in 1471 as a base from which to attack the Portuguese in Ceuta,
the town prospered and grew considerably with the arrival of Muslims
refugees from Spain.
